I just returned from Harley-Davidsons 105th anniversary celebration in Milwaukee, but before I blog about that, I have to catch you up on Sturgis, and more news I heard this week. Harley stuff to come in a future blog. The big talk around Sturgis this year – as well as after the rally, was about how low attendance was compared to last year. Funny, I noticed a bigger drop-off in 2007, but nobody was making a big deal about it then.
OK it may not be for everybody, but I LOVE IT! I finally have the bike paint job I want. JoAnn Bortles of CrazyHorsePainting exceeded my expections and then some. The flat, matte, rough finish paint job is exactly what I envisioned when I bought my new 2008 Harley-Davidson Street Glide in January and sent off the black painted parts to her to do her magic.
